Long slender neck wrote: Tue May 28, 2024 5:02 pm Whats the lie?
His response when asked if Abbott's case was resolved and would she have the whip returned has always been something along the lines of claiming her case was still ongoing via internal independent processes which SKS couldn't comment on.

It's now being reported that this process finished 5 months ago and she was given a formal warning and had to complete an online anti semitism course (which she apparently did in Feb).

Which of course begs the question as to why she's not had the whip returned (particularly when other MP's have for other offences). I think everyone can have a reasonable guess why she's not had it returned but if the reports are correct then Starmer looks more than a little dishonest.

Regardless of your political leanings, it's not a good look for the likely next PM.
